I'm not sure what you mean when you say you do not want "a cute graphic to a commercial video." However you can easily add a title or text to a motion track.

To do this, however, you must create your title (or a title) BEFORE you begin your motion tracking -- then delete it from your timeline. (It will remain in your Project Assets panel. This is a trick I show in my Muvipix.com tutorial.)

Then create your motion track and, in the motion tracking workspace, drag the title from the Project Assets panel (which will be temporarily on the upper RIGHT of the interface) onto the track.

Ok - I've cracked it

Summary: it appears that not only does the video clip have to be selected; the TLI must be positioned at the start of that clip.

Details: Several repeat tries had not met with success.  So I:

1) Started a new project, inserted a single (different clip) of a person walking across a bridge, created a Default Text,

     deleted that (but its in the Project Assets), started Motion Tracking, placed the box around the person, dragged

     the text from the Project Assets & the box immediately turned blue & the text was attached.  Could adjust size etc.

2) Started a new project, inserted just the clip of the mountain above the forrest & repeated test.  Worked.  Scratched head.

3) When I had originally used Default Text it started a few seconds into the video clip.  On deleteing that text clip I'd

    left the TLI where it was (you can see that on my screen shot) before selecting the video clip, Motion Tracking etc.

    Repeated same with TLI at start of video clip & Hey Presto - it worked.

    I could subsequently trim the front & back of the text clip to start & finish as wanted.

4) To prove the theory I repeated test (2) above but with the TLI a few seconds into the clip.  Failed.

QED.
